Job Title: Director, Purchasing
Department: Office
FLSA: Exempt
General Function
The Director of Purchasing responsibilities include: Replenishment of supplies, raw ingredients and packaging.
Core Competencies
• Partnership
• Growth mindset
• Results oriented
• Customer focused
• Professionalism
Reporting Relations
Accountable and Reports to: Officers and President of D&D Foods
Cooperative Relationships with: Director of Meat Operations, Director of Warehouse and Logistics, Applications Manager, Production Managers, and Warehouse Employees.
Positions that Report to you: Buyers and Inventory Control Specialist
Primary Duties and Responsibilities:
Maintaining and ensuring food safety. Report any food safety deviations to your supervisor immediately.
Reports to work when scheduled and on time. Adheres to company policies and departmental guidelines.
Responsible for proper replenishment of supplies, ingredients, and packaging using FIFO.
Maintains theoretical inventory as indicated by service software Process Pro. Some items deviate from this because of specials, seasonality, weather, price demands, etc.
Completes and responsible for all month end, quarter end, and year-end inventory functions.
Takes advantage of forward buys to the extent shelf life and storage facilities permit and taking into consideration constraints of the transportation and warehouse departments.
Seeks out methods to reduce costs in total system without jeopardizing quality or safety.
Insure proper controls and processes are in place for PO’s by verifying shipping and receiving paperwork.
Places vendor orders in a timely manner such that consideration to production schedules will be taken in to account.
Performs other job-related duties and special projects as required.
Create and manage relationships with outside sales representatives and ingredient vendors.
Performs inventory counts as needed on a daily, weekly, and monthly basis.
Troubleshoot inaccurate data.
Prepares reports unavailable in Process Pro using Excel.
Other duties as assigned by management.
Knowledge, Skills, Abilities, and Worker Characteristics:
Excellent verbal communication, interpersonal skills.
Attention to detail, follow through, and proven management skills.
Ability to read and interpret laws and regulatory guidelines.
Must be knowledgeable of warehouse distribution, safety program, procedures, laws and regulations, sanitation practices and standards.
Ability to handle confidential information.
Education and Experience:
High school education.
Bachelor’s degree in statistics, business math, or related field strongly preferred.
3-5 years’ experience in related food industry required.
1-2 years buying experience preferred.
Physical Requirements:
This is considered a semi-skilled position. Frequent to constant handling, grasping of paper, constant listening, talking, hearing, writing, seeing, reading, dealing with people, influencing others, evaluating information and supervising.
Working Conditions:
Duties split between an office setting and warehouse locations.
Frequent deadlines exist while handling multiple tasks.
Able to bend, stoop and lift up to 50 pounds on a daily basis.
Equipment Used to Perform Job:
Photocopier, fax machine, office telephone system, Microsoft Office, 10-key Calculator, two-way radio. Required to wear steel-toed footwear, safety glasses, and hard hat in the warehouse and plant.
